Why this topic matters & Core context

Wind-induced turbulence is the primary culprit behind poor audio quality in coastal intercom installations, often causing clipped or unintelligible speech. When wind hits the microphone diaphragm, it creates low-frequency pressure waves that overwhelm standard gain controls, masking the human voice entirely.

To combat this, installation professionals must prioritise hardware placement behind physical wind-breaks and configure software-side noise suppression. Optimising your bitrate and compression profile is the final step in ensuring that two-way communication remains functional regardless of the external conditions.

Always install a high-quality wind-shield foam cover to physically dampen air pressure before it hits the microphone element.

Advanced Audio Codec Selection

G.711 A-law and U-law are the industry-standard codecs that provide the most reliable audio transmission for real-time intercom systems. While higher bitrate codecs like Opus exist, they often struggle with network jitter on standard home connections, leading to dropped packets and distorted audio.

When configuring your door station, select a fixed bitrate rather than a variable one. This ensures that the audio packet delivery remains consistent, preventing the buffer-induced lag that makes conversational feedback loops difficult to manage during high-traffic network periods.

Mitigating Coastal Environmental Interference

Automatic Gain Control (AGC) settings should be manually attenuated to prevent the system from 'chasing' the wind noise and boosting it into the audible range. By setting an upper limit on the gain, you preserve the natural volume of the visitor's voice while effectively ignoring the consistent low-frequency drone of coastal gales.

Regular maintenance is vital for longevity, as salt air ingress can corrode microphone ports and alter frequency response over time. Ensure all cable entries are sealed with silicon-based grease and check that internal filters are kept clear of debris to maintain peak audio performance.
